WD Caviar Black drives combine a high performance electronics architecture with a rock solid mechanical architecture to deliver the perfect storage solution for fully-loaded PC or maxed out gaming machine. Cool drive operation, no-touch head technology, and leading-edge vibration protection ensure enhanced reliability and sustained data throughput.

WD warranty service
Reviewed by Anonymous Review Posted 09/12/2010
I have been using a pair of these in a raid 1 array for over a year. Recently the raid controller software reported a fault in one of the drives indicating that it should be replaced immediately. I panicked and requested RMA for one drive direct with WD. 3 1/2 days later a new drive arrived from somewhere in continental Europe couriered by UPS. In the interim having removed faulty drive I plugged it into another comuter out of interest and amazingly no problem found. All data readable. Re-inserted into original computer and rebuilt array. Fault was with RAID controller.
I notified WD who said to simply reject delivery from UPS.
In the event I didn't, and I have bought it as a spare.
Cannot find any fault with WD warranty service.

Decent Drive + Good Warranty
Reviewed by Matt. Review Posted 02/05/2009
I've not had the drive that long so I can’t talk about long term reliability but with a 5 year warranty it gives me a fair bit of confidence. I wanted an external HDD but I wanted to use this drive specifically because it’s quite fast. I have set it up using an Akasa Elite Leather 3.5" Hard Drive Enclosure allowing both USB and esata connections. Having tested both connections USB transferred at around 30MB/s and esata had an average of near the 90MB/s mark (limited by the HD speed) which is pretty good. The only negative so far is very minor, it’s quite heavy obviously due to having three platters but then I guess you don’t buy a 3.5” HDD with portability a number 1 priority! I did look at the Samsung SpinPoint F1 RAID Class but it seemed to have more reliability problems on reviews I read but I’m just going by other peoples comments there.
